0

状況:

Blackberry 8310 用のアプリケーションを開発しています。このデバイスでは、許可されている最大の OS バージョンは v4.5.0 です !!! そのため、互換性のある最新の SDK、主に JDK 4.5 を eclipse プラグインと組み合わせて使用​​することができました。私のプロジェクトでは、下位互換性と優れたユーザー エクスペリエンスを実現するために、RIM が提供する高度な UI コードを使用しました。高度な UIのreadme ファイルには、すべてのソースが JDK 4.2 と互換性があると記載されています。

問題: 問題は、Advanced UI を使用してすべてのユーザー インターフェイス コードを開発したことですが、これには 4.5 以上の JDK バージョンのパッケージとクラスが必要であり、これは私が実行できるものよりも大きいものです。

の質問 実際の質問は次のとおりです。いくつかのトリックを試しましたが失敗しました。それらの 1 つは次のとおりです。「クラス ダンプ」: JDK5.0 内に移動し、不足しているファイル (.class ファイル) を取得し、プロジェクトに追加して、Eclipse の .classpath を編集します。

4

1 に答える 1

1

質問How could I manage to use some classes(or package if possible) from JDK version greater than than JDK4.5 while developing with JDK4.5?を参照してください。BlackBerry アプリは前方互換性のみを備えていることに注意してください。つまり、JDK バージョン 4.5 よりも大きいバージョンでアプリを開発することはできず、OS 4.5 を実行しているデバイスでアプリを実行することは期待できません。

于 2013-07-10T08:09:59.030 に答える